Estilos de línea en MATLAB

Estilos de línea en MATLAB

En MATLAB, el estilo de línea de un gráfico se refiere a cómo se ven las líneas que se trazan en el gráfico. El ajuste del estilo de línea puede mejorar enormemente la legibilidad y la apariencia de su gráfico. En este artículo, se describirán los diferentes estilos de línea disponibles en MATLAB y cómo se pueden ajustar para crear gráficos más efectivos.

📋 Aquí podrás encontrar✍
  1. Estilos de línea disponibles
    1. Línea continua
    2. Línea punteada
    3. Línea de puntos y guión
    4. Línea de guiones
  2. Ajuste de estilo de línea
  3. Ejemplos de codigos
    1. Gráfico de línea punteada
    2. Gráfico de línea de puntos y guión
  4. Conclusión
  5. Preguntas frecuentes
    1. ¿Puedo ajustar el estilo de línea después de que el gráfico haya sido generado?
    2. ¿Puedo cambiar el estilo de línea para diferentes líneas en el mismo gráfico?
    3. ¿Los estilos de línea están disponibles solo para gráficos 2D?

Estilos de línea disponibles

Los estilos de línea disponibles en MATLAB incluyen:

Línea continua

La línea continua se indica en MATLAB mediante el código ''-'''. Esta es la línea predeterminada en MATLAB, y es útil para mostrar tendencias generales.

Línea punteada

La línea punteada se indica en MATLAB mediante el código '':''. Esta línea es útil para mostrar datos discretos o para enfatizar puntos individuales.

Línea de puntos y guión

La línea de puntos y guión se indica en MATLAB mediante el código ''-.''. Es útil para mostrar datos que tienen un patrón, como un conjunto de puntos a lo largo de una línea.

Línea de guiones

La línea de guiones se indica en MATLAB mediante el código ''--''. Es útil para mostrar datos que tienen un patrón de alternancia o de cambio. Puede ser utilizado para mostrar ambas líneas de tendencia o diferencia entre dos tendencias diferentes.

Ajuste de estilo de línea

Para ajustar el estilo de línea en MATLAB, se utiliza el argumento 'LineStyle' junto con el comando 'plot'. Por ejemplo, podemos ajustar el gráfico para que el estilo de línea sea una línea punteada con el siguiente código:

x = [0:0.1:10];

y = sin (x);

plot(x, y, 'LineStyle', ':');

Este código trazará la función seno con una línea punteada. Además, se pueden ajustar otros aspectos de la apariencia de la línea, incluyendo el ancho de línea, el color de línea y el marcador utilizado en cada punto.

Ejemplos de codigos

A continuación se presentan algunos ejemplos de códigos en MATLAB que utilizan diferentes estilos de línea para mejorar la legibilidad y la apariencia de los gráficos generados.

Gráfico de línea punteada

x = [0:0.1:10];

y = sin (x);

plot(x, y, 'LineStyle', ':', 'LineWidth', 2, 'Color', 'r');

En este ejemplo, hemos ajustado la línea para que sea punteada, tenga un ancho de línea de 2 píxeles y sea roja.

Gráfico de línea de puntos y guión

x = [0:0.1:10];

y = sin (x);

plot(x, y, 'LineStyle', '-.', 'LineWidth', 1.5, 'Color', 'g');

Aquí, hemos ajustado la línea para que sea una línea de puntos y guión, tenga un ancho de línea de 1,5 píxeles y sea verde. Esto ayuda a enfatizar el patrón distintivo en los datos trazados.

Conclusión

Los estilos de línea son una herramienta efectiva para mejorar la legibilidad y la apariencia de los gráficos en MATLAB. Es importante aprender sobre los diferentes estilos de línea disponibles y saber cómo ajustarlos para adaptarse a los datos que se están trazando. Experimente con diferentes estilos de línea y vea cómo puede mejorar sus gráficos.

Preguntas frecuentes

¿Puedo ajustar el estilo de línea después de que el gráfico haya sido generado?

Sí, se puede ajustar el estilo de línea después de que el gráfico haya sido generado utilizando el comando 'set'. Por ejemplo, para cambiar la línea a una línea de guiones después de que se haya trazado, se puede utilizar el siguiente código:

plot(x, y);

set(gca, 'LineStyle', '--');

¿Puedo cambiar el estilo de línea para diferentes líneas en el mismo gráfico?

Sí, es posible cambiar el estilo de línea para diferentes líneas en el mismo gráfico utilizando el argumento 'LineStyle' con diferentes valores para cada línea. Por ejemplo:

x = [0:0.1:10];

y1 = sin (x);

y2 = cos (x);

plot(x, y1, 'LineStyle', ':', 'LineWidth', 2, 'Color', 'r');

hold on;

plot(x, y2, 'LineStyle', '--', 'LineWidth', 1.5, 'Color', 'g');

Aquí, hemos trazado dos líneas diferentes, cada una con un estilo de línea diferente. Utilizamos 'hold on' para asegurarnos de que ambos gráficos se muestren en el mismo eje.

¿Los estilos de línea están disponibles solo para gráficos 2D?

No, los estilos de línea también están disponibles para gráficos 3D en MATLAB. Sin embargo, los estilos de línea utilizados en los gráficos 3D son diferentes de los utilizados en los gráficos 2D.

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Subir